Abstract:
In MIMO a wireless node's receive chain demodulation function is enhanced to include phase tracking using very high-throughput long training fields (VHT-LTFs) embedded in a frame preamble. Single stream pilot tones are added during transmission of VHT-LTFs. A receiver estimates the channel using the pilot tones in a first set of VHT-LTFs, and estimates the phase of the pilot tones using a second set of VHT-LTFs. The phase estimation receiver estimates the channel using the pilot tones in a first set of VHT-LTFs. The phase estimation is continuously applied to other received data tones throughout the VHT-LTFs of data symbols. Phase errors due to PLL mismatches and phase noise are reduced at reception, leading to better signal to noise ratio for different levels of drift and frequency offset.
